]> git.saurik.com Git - bison.git/blobdiff - ChangeLog
2007-01-30 Paolo Bonzini <bonzini@gnu.org>
[bison.git] / ChangeLog
index 475df516a01e9bd79f217eba91a24b619c9b9255..50fdf536b47b6aac77132d155205cbfba025b3ec 100644 (file)
--- a/ChangeLog
+++ b/ChangeLog
@@ -1,3 +1,13 @@
+2007-01-30  Paolo Bonzini  <bonzini@gnu.org>
+
+       * data/bison.m4 (b4_percent_define_flag_if): Don't treat 0 as false.
+       Complain if the value does not match empty, "true" or "false".
+       * data/c++.m4: Adjust default definitions of %define variables.
+       * data/java.m4: Adjust default definitions of %define variables.
+       * doc/bison.texinfo (Decl Summary): Adjust the %define entry according
+       to above behavior.
+       * tests/input.at (Boolean %define variables): Test new behavior.
+
 2007-01-29  Paolo Bonzini  <bonzini@gnu.org>
 
        * NEWS: Mention java.